id=\"Preparation_for_RBI_Assistant_Exam_2024_A_Comprehensive_Guide\"><\/span>Preparation for RBI Assistant Exam 2024: A Comprehensive Guide<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h2>\n<h3><span class=\"ez-toc-section\" id=\"Understanding_the_Exam_Pattern_and_Syllabus\"><\/span>Understanding the Exam Pattern and Syllabus<span class=\"ez-toc-section-end\"><\/span><\/h3>\n<p>The Reserve Bank of India (RBI) Assistant exam is a competitive examination conducted by the Institute of Banking Personnel Selection (IBPS) for recruitment to the post of Assistant in various offices of the RBI. The exam consists of two phases:<\/p>\n<p><strong>Phase I:<\/strong><\/p>\n<ul>\n<li><strong>Preliminary Exam:<\/strong> This is a computer-based online exam consisting of three sections:\n<ul>\n<li><strong>Reasoning Ability:<\/strong> This section tests your logical reasoning, analytical skills, and problem-solving abilities. It includes topics like:\n<ul>\n<li><strong>Puzzles and Seating Arrangements:<\/strong> These questions require you to analyze given information and arrange elements in a specific order.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Logical Reasoning:<\/strong> This includes topics like syllogisms, blood relations, coding-decoding, and direction sense.<\/li>\n<li><strong>Data Interpretation:<\/strong> This section tests your ability to interpret and analyze data presented in various formats like tables, charts, and graphs.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<\/li>\n<li><strong>Quantitative Aptitude:<\/strong> This section assesses your mathematical skills and ability to solve numerical problems.
